The problem is that the car will always have the damage recorded stigma and this will affect your chance of future resale. If you plan on keeping it for a long time, make sure you know exactly what damage the car suffered and get the quality of the repair checked. Also bear in mind that the chasis may have also suffered. Personally I would pay no more that £3k provided that everything is as it should be.

ye i would be aware and make sure there is no chassis damage test drive it make sure it drives in a stright line also check for premature tyre wear could be some thing bent
